    Fall Home Tour

    By Stacy 18 Comments

    I am so excited to be participating in this year's Fall Home Tour! Yesterday the tour ended with My Fabulous Life. If you are coming from there, WELCOME! I am glad you came :)

    Am I the only one who is still reeling over the fact that it Fall already? How did this happen? I swear summer was over in a blink. It is a good thing I LOVE Fall decor :) I hurried to get my house all decked out for Fall before I left for NYC this week. I hope you enjoy this little tour.

    I haven't revealed my family room makeover so I was hesitant to share the room decorated for Fall. So I only gave you a tiny peek of the gallery wall.

    fall home decorating

    I have fallen madly in love with this lamp from IKEA. I want one in every room now :)

    ikea wall light_edited-1

    The orange and turquoise plaid fabric served as my inspiration for this years decor.

    fall family room

     

    I changed my gallery wall a tiny bit by adding a fall leaf to one of the frames. Such a simple thing to do!

    fall home

     

    I normally plant a ton of sunflowers but this year I didn't. Luckily there were hundreds growing along the road near my mom's house.

    family room sunflowers and pumpkin

     

     

     

     

     

    I still love this Pottery Barn knock off star I made last year. I use it in the fall all the way through Christmas.

    fall home decor

     

    My kids had fun collecting some leaves from up the canyon. We had extra so I scattered them on the table. Not sure how long they will stay, but the kids loved it.

    dining room fall decor

     

    And how cute is this baby pumpkin? My 4 year old has named it and packs it around the house :)

    fall table decor

     

    Thanks to a neighbor, we have plenty of acorns this year. I added them to a turquoise bowl to carry the color scheme over to the dining room.

    fall decor sunflowers

     

    I didn't do as much decorating as usual, but the fact that I am writing a book and had two blog related trips this month, I figured I was doing good doing any at all.
